Tips for Choosing the Perfect Name

  • Consider the Meaning: Reflect on what resonates with you and your family’s journey.
  • Think About Pronunciation: A name that’s easy to say and spell will be appreciated by your child.
  • Blend Cultures: If you have a multicultural background, look for names that bridge your heritages.
  • Test the Name: Say the full name out loud to ensure it flows well with your surname.
  • Stay True to Your Heart: Ultimately, choose a name that feels special to you.
